This book, a precursor of early biblical studies, examines the Gospel of Luke as a 2nd-century Church document, grappling with its meaning within the historical framework of Early Christianity. The book argues that Christianity, while beginning with Christ, was made real through the Church, with its inspired texts, and solidifying doctrines. The author surveys the life of Saint Paul as essential to understanding Luke's Gospel, highlighting his Pauline-Christian perspective. Pointing to the significance of Pentecost, the book establishes the continuity between the earthly Jesus and the Christ Spirit that imbues the Church and finds expression in Luke's writing. The book concludes that Luke's Gospel can only be fully understood when it is considered in light of its ecclesiastically minded author's historical and theological context, providing an insightful account of the text's significance in shaping Christian thought.
